The Logitech G733 Lightspeed Wireless Gaming Headset brings wireless freedom and comfort to gamers enjoying PC, PS5, PS4, or Nintendo Switch sessions right in their home setups. Tailored for those long evenings in your living room or gaming den, it combines style with performance for American homeowners who value ease and durability in daily entertainment.

Key highlights include Lightspeed wireless for seamless 20-meter range, up to 29 hours of battery, dual-zone customizable RGB lighting, 40mm PRO-G drivers for distortion-free audio, DTS Headphone:X 2.0 surround sound, and Blue VO!CE mic technology for rich voice clarity. In everyday home use, it shines with precise sound cues and deep bass that pull you into games or movies, while the mic ensures smooth team chats without background noise from busy households.

Design stands out with a reversible suspension headband, dual-layer memory foam earcups, and just 278 grams total weight, making it feel barely there even after hours. Build quality holds up well for regular home handling, with soft materials that resist wear in typical US climates.

Minor downsides include reliance on G HUB software for full personalization and a focus on gaming that might not thrill pure audiophiles seeking neutral sound profiles.

The Logitech G435 wireless gaming headset delivers versatile audio performance tailored for home setups on PC, PlayStation, Nintendo Switch, and mobile devices. It suits American homeowners and families seeking a comfortable, multi-purpose option for gaming marathons, movie nights, or casual listening in living rooms and home offices.

Key strengths lie in its LIGHTSPEED wireless for responsive gaming and low-latency Bluetooth for switching to phones or tablets seamlessly. The 40mm drivers produce detailed, balanced sound compatible with Dolby Atmos and Windows Sonic, creating an enveloping experience that enhances virtual adventures and media playback. Dual beamforming mics cut background noise for natural-sounding team chats, perfect for multiplayer sessions without extra hardware.

Build quality emphasizes everyday durability with a featherlight 165g frame, memory foam ear cushions, and sizing for smaller heads, ensuring strain-free wear over hours. An 85dB volume limiter adds safety for younger users, while 18-hour battery life and recycled plastic components promote long-term value and eco-responsibility in your home.

Potential downsides include no Xbox support and a fit optimized for petite sizes, which might limit broader appeal. Final verdict: Excellent choice for lightweight, wireless excellence in PS/PC-focused households prioritizing comfort and sustainability.

The Ozeino OW810 wireless gaming headset is built for gamers who demand reliable performance at home on PC, PS5, PS4, Switch, laptops, and more. It targets American homeowners setting up dedicated gaming spaces, offering lag-free audio that enhances family game nights or solo sessions without interruptions.

Standout features include a 2.4GHz USB connection with under 30ms latency for real-time responsiveness, 50mm drivers for rich bass and accurate sound positioning, and a noise-cancelling flip microphone that cuts through background noise for clear team communication. The 40-hour battery life, bolstered by quick charging, supports extended play in typical US households, while intuitive buttons handle volume, mute, and calls effortlessly. Dual modes add versatility, with 2.4GHz for gaming stability and Bluetooth for casual listening.

Design emphasizes comfort with soft memory foam ear cups and a lightweight, adjustable frame suited for long wear. Build quality feels solid for everyday home use, resisting wear from frequent setup and storage. In real-world performance, it excels in delivering immersive audio for fast-paced titles, maintaining clarity even during marathon sessions.

Drawbacks include no Xbox support and Bluetooth limitations on PC/PlayStation without an adapter. Overall verdict: A strong value choice for PS and PC gamers prioritizing stability, comfort, and endurance in home entertainment setups.

The Logitech Zone 301 Wireless Bluetooth Headset is designed for homeowners who need reliable audio for video calls, virtual meetings, or managing home-based garden projects from their office or kitchen table. With dual noise-canceling mics on an extendable boom, it suppresses background noise from kids, pets, or household appliances, ensuring your voice comes through clearly to colleagues or clients.

Standout features include multipoint Bluetooth 5.3 for connecting to two devices at once, allowing smooth switches between your laptop and smartphone as you move through your home. The 30mm drivers deliver crisp sound for calls and casual listening, while the Logi Tune app lets you tweak mic levels, sidetone, and EQ for a tailored experience. Battery life shines with up to 20 hours of listening or 16 hours of talk time, plus a quick five-minute charge for an hour of use, perfect for uninterrupted remote workdays.

Build quality emphasizes comfort and durability: at just 122 grams with enlarged earpads and a padded headband, it suits all-day wear without pressure. The on-ear design uses recycled plastic (55% in graphite), aligning with eco-conscious American homes. It performs well across Windows, Mac, ChromeOS, and mobile, though some tweaks via the app may be needed for optimal mic performance in noisy environments.

Drawbacks include occasional reports of low volume or fluctuating voice in specific apps like Zoom, often fixed by disabling auto-gain or updating firmware. Bass response is average, better suited for calls than music.
